Crawlspace water cleanup services involve removing excess moisture, standing water, and damp debris from beneath a property’s floors. This process typically includes inspecting the crawlspace for leaks, flooding, or persistent humidity, and then using specialized equipment to extract water and dry out the area. Proper water removal helps prevent further damage to the structure, reduces the risk of mold growth, and minimizes unpleasant odors. Homeowners experiencing water intrusion in their crawlspace should consider professional cleanup to restore a dry, stable environment under the home.
These services are essential for addressing a variety of water-related problems. Common causes include heavy rains, plumbing leaks, or drainage issues that allow water to seep into the crawlspace. Left unaddressed, this moisture can lead to wood rot, compromised insulation, and increased mold growth, which can impact the health of occupants and the integrity of the property. Crawlspace water cleanup also helps mitigate the risk of pest infestations that thrive in damp, dark environments, making it a key step in maintaining a safe and healthy home.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Water Cleanup proj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Cape Coral,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awlspace water cleanup in Cape Coral range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ering standard water extraction and basic drying services.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um, which may involve additional repairs.
Moderate Projects - More extensive water damage cleanup, including mold prevention and partial drying, usually costs between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homes with significant moisture issues but without major structural repairs.
Large or Complex Jobs - Larger crawlspace water cleanup projects can range from $1,500 to $3,500, especially when extensive mold remediation or structural drying is required.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for severe water intrusion cases.
Full Crawlspace Replacement - Complete replacement or major reconstruction of a crawlspace due to water damage can cost $4,000 or more. These high-end projects are less common and involve significant work by local contractors to restore the space fully.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water to accumulate in a crawlspace? Water can enter a crawlspace through leaks in the foundation, poor drainage around the property, or high humidity levels that lead to condensation.
How can water damage in a crawlspace be prevented? Proper drainage, sealing foundation cracks, and installing vapor barriers are common methods to reduce water intrusion and moisture buildup.
What signs indicate a crawlspace needs water cleanup? Signs include visible standing water, mold growth, musty odors, or increased humidity levels in the home.
What services do local contractors offer for crawlspace water cleanup? They typically provide water extraction, mold remediation, moisture control, and repairs to prevent future water intrusion.
How does water cleanup improve a home's condition? Removing water and controlling moisture can help prevent structural damage, mold growth, and improve indoor air quality.
